Overview

The Cam Analysis Apparatus allows experimental determination of follower displacement, velocity, and acceleration profiles for different cam profiles (uniform velocity, uniform acceleration, simple harmonic motion, cycloidal) and follower types (knife-edge, roller, flat-faced). Cams are driven at variable speeds by an electric motor with speed controller. Students plot displacement diagrams manually or using sensors, differentiate to obtain velocity and acceleration curves, and compare experimental results with theoretical profiles. The apparatus demonstrates the importance of cam profile selection on vibration, noise, and follower contact stress in engines, printing machines, and automated equipment.
